Usually ships in 1-2 business days | | | | | | Whether in an office, breakroom or conference room, this electric radiator provides fast and flexible heating for the entire room. The unit is equipped with a GFI plug so it`s safe to use in a bathroom. Vertical thermal chimneys are engineered to maximize radiant heat flow while maintaining a low surface temperature. The 24-hour programmable timer with 96 settings allows you to heat rooms for any desired amount of time. Variable heat settings let you adjust output levels, optimizing energy-efficient operation. I bought this heater for my daughter's nursery. Her room is always a little colder than the rest of the house and I wanted to add a few degrees with a heater that was extremelly safe for children and absolutely quiet. I wanted a short heater that would be safe in case my child tips it over. Also, this one is small and looks nice in white. This heater did the job, even though I was doubting at first. We got rid of the initial smell by running the heater in the garage at full temperature for one day. This was specified in the instructions, which said that they cover the heater with some protecting layer for shipping. The heater was quiet for many weeks, and then one day starting making some noise. I discovered that it was due to some bubbles that were produced when my daughter tipped it over. The solution was to gently shake the heater a little, which I think removed all bubbles. After that, we haven't had any noise. The most important part is that we set this heater at lower heating, and that is enough to raise the temperature in the room a few degrees. This works very nicely for us because the heater is not too hot to the touch and it safe even if my daughter wants to touch it. In terms of the manual regulation, I think that there are some advantages. Electronic settings tend to break often, so having all manual settings will make for a more durable machine. To set the temperature, you have to wait until you feel the proper temperature has been reached and then lower the thermostat until it clicks. This is not as convinient as just setting a temperature with a number dial, and that is why I give only four stars to this review. On the other hand, sometimes is better to determine the right temperature by how it feels in the room betten than by what the machine says. Finally, regarding the timer setting, we don't use it that much because my husband prefers to unplug the heater when we are not home, but it seemed to me very easy to figure out and quite practical. You can set it every 15 mins on and off and all you have to do is move the little pegs in or out. Very straighforward.

By Steve P I bought this heater for our guest bathroom and it does an excellent job of keeping it warm in our 20 below Minnesota winters - and this bathroom is in a corner of an old 1897 house with two outside walls, big old window and drafty construction.
It is just as powerful as larger sized heaters (compare the watts) but in a smaller size which fits better in our small bathroom. I especially like the ground-fault plug for use in a bathroom - not all models may have this feature so be sure to check carefully if it's an important feature for you. As for heat out-put, it's as much as one can expect and/or get from a heater that plugs into a 15 amp 120 volt circuit (again, compare the watts).
I especially like contemporary design - looks great in our upscale environment and not like a cheap heater from a discount store. It seems sturdy, and most importantly, with it's more squat design, it's also more stable and not so tippy.
The timer is a nice feature, especially with guests since they may not feel comfortable having to remember to turn it on/off all the time. I set it so that it comes on about an hour before our guests are expected to get up in the morning. As long as they remember to keep the bathroom door closed, it will be warm and inviting for a morning shower - something we all appreciate in our cold winters. The three heat settings allow for a faster rise in room temperature as the weather gets colder. I seldom need to use the high setting.
I've since bought two more for our other bathrooms and another one for the breakfast area. They all work great as supplemental heaters for occasional use. For safety reasons, I would never rely on or use a space heater as a primary source of heat. I think it also leads to premature failure.
